Output e9064daea39ad482aa558f0a9b7d23920a2fe076182a463dd79e8bbd053599ca:74

value
663580
script pubkey
OP_0 OP_PUSHBYTES_32 f3c1d3a70ceb1232885b3ab9652ecc32967a6bb1eee3bdeff5f47b86b38e5c7a
address
bc1q70qa8fcvavfr9zzm82uk2tkvx2t856a3am3mmml473acdvuwt3aqynyhzc
transaction
e9064daea39ad482aa558f0a9b7d23920a2fe076182a463dd79e8bbd053599ca